I first started my makerspace journey at stewart middle magnet school in january 2014 with a few bins of knex spread out on some library tables. Curated by diana rendina, media specialist, teacher, and librarian at stewart middle magnet school in tampa, florida, this blog documents dianas journey of starting a stembased makerspace at her own school s library from the ground up. For those on a budget, burleson slj s 2016 school librarian of the year mentions several lowcost strategiesbuying green plastic tablecloths from the dollar store, for instance, and creating minigreen backdrops using green paint and pizza boxes.
